ERP Project Manager join a leading global software company working with construction software, supply chain, finance, facilities management and property software. They are looking for someone with a proven background in the management of ERP projects, Prince 2 or similar project management qualifications, and happy to travel to client sites throughout the UK. Located near Reading, ideally you will live within about 90 minutes' drive. Salary to £45k + £6k car allowance + bonus.
You will be focused on meeting client expectations and delivering high quality software implementation projects and will be an excellent team manager who can oversee projects confidently, providing key reporting to the Projects Director.
You will manage the ERP project schedules and timeline, allocate resources, create Statements of Work and other documentation, manage processes and tasks, plan for maximum, effective Consultant utilisation, and ensure that projects are completed on time with acceptable margins. You will grow the team of ERP Consultants, mentor and manage your people, and build long term relationships with your clients. Hopefully you will be an ERP champion.
You will probably have moved up the ladder from being a hands-on ERP Implementation Consultant, to becoming a client facing Project Manager, and will have experience of running small teams of Consultants, concurrent projects and budgeting and planning.
Your Profile:
- ERP, Construction software, Property Management software or Accounting Software background
- Proven Project Management and People Management experience
- Able to build and nurture great client relationships
- Able to use controls, techniques and tools to manage your projects
- Budgeting, planning, documentation, reporting
- A mentor and motivator
- Can manage change & risk and engage effectively with stakeholders
- Formal Project Management qualifications
This is a global software company with a 30 year history, a dozen offices around the world and around 400 staff. Their track record is impressive, they look after their people well and career prospects are excellent.
